Three Advancing White Soldiers In A Nutshell
As you can very well guess by the name, this candlestick pattern contains three candles. They are all the same in nature, long bodies and minimal wicks, indicating there is a strong push to the upside. These candles can be used to help confirm a trend change because this shows the bears are minimally present in the market and the bulls are pushing price higher. Be sure to look at volume levels when this is occurring because if the volume is not noticeably different, the move may be short lived. Also, look at the fundamental data to determine if it is the drive behind the move.
With the plethora of candlestick patterns out there, some are simple and some are complex. Three advancing white soldiers is on the easier side and can really help you decide where the market is going.

Investor Education pair trading
One of the main advantages of trading using pair correlations is that every trade hedges away some risk. Because there are two separate transactions required, even if Investor Education position performs unexpectedly, the other equity can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Investor Education will appreciate offsetting losses from the drop in the long position's value.Investor Education Pair Trading
